Abstract

A device includes a capsule sized to pass through a lumen of a gastrointestinal tract; an enteric coating surround at least a portion of the capsule and configured to protect the capsule form stomach acid while allowing degradation of the capsule in the small intestine of the gastrointestinal tract; a plurality of functionalized particles disposed within the capsule, a plurality of tissue penetrating members configured to puncture a wall of the lumen of the intestinal tract; and an actuator having a first configuration and a second configuration. The actuator is configured to retain the plurality of functionalized particles within the capsule in the first configuration. The actuator is further configured to advance the plurality of functionalized particles from the capsule into a wall of the lumen of the gastrointestinal tract via the plurality of tissue penetrating members by the actuator transitioning from the first configuration to the second configuration.

Claims (26)

1. A device comprising:

a capsule sized to pass through a lumen of a gastrointestinal tract; an enteric coating surrounding at least a portion of the capsule, the enteric coating configured to protect the capsule from stomach acid while allowing for degradation of the capsule in a target portion of the gastrointestinal tract;

a plurality of tissue penetrating members arranged within the capsule and configured to puncture a wall of the lumen of the target portion of the gastrointestinal tract, the tissue penetrating members comprising at least one type of functionalized particles; and

an actuator having a first configuration and a second configuration, wherein the actuator is configured to retain the plurality of tissue penetrating members within the capsule in the first configuration, wherein the actuator is configured to advance the at least one type of functionalized particles into or across a wall of the lumen of the target portion of the gastrointestinal tract via the plurality of tissue penetrating members by the actuator transitioning from the first configuration to the second configuration, wherein the actuator comprises an expandable polymer configured to expand after the capsule arrives at the target portion of the gastrointestinal tract,

wherein the actuator is not a balloon;

wherein the expandable polymer is a pH-triggered expandable polymer,

wherein the plurality of tissue penetrating members is around the expandable polymer, and

wherein the expandable polymer is configured to advance the plurality of tissue penetrating members.

2. The device of claim 1 , further comprising a mucoadhesion layer between the enteric coating and the capsule, the mucoadhesion layer configured to attach the capsule to a wall of the target portion of the gastrointestinal tract.

3. The device of cla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of tissue penetrating members comprises a respective penetrating-member lumen and respective penetrating-member exit through which the functionalized particles can pass.

4. The device of claim 3 , wherein each of the plurality of tissue penetrating members further comprises a respective delivery member coupled to the actuator and configured to advance the functionalized particles through the respective penetrating-member lumen toward the respective penetrating-member exit.

5. The device of claim 1 , wherein the functionalized particles include a receptor having an affinity for a target analyte.

6. The device of claim 5 , wherein the receptor is chosen from the group consisting of antibodies, nucleic acids, low molecular weight ligands, peptides, proteins, polysaccharides, polyunsaturated fatty acids, plasmids, viruses and phages.

7. The device of claim 1 , wherein the functionalized particles include one or more of a fluorescent, an autofluorescent, a luminescent and a chemiluminescent marker.

8. The device of claim 1 , wherein the functionalized particles include a paramagnetic, super-paramagnetic or ferromagnetic material.

9. The device of claim 1 , wherein the functionalized particles are formed from a biodegradable material.
